    The Pig and Whistle was a Canadian musical television series aired on the CTV television network from 1967 to 1977. Filmed in Toronto, Ontario but set in a fictional English pub, the show featured an assortment of Canadian, British and Irish performers. One of CTV’s most popular programs of its day, The Pig and Whistle drew ratings of over a million viewers in the early 1970s.
